Vision statement: To create a better everyday life for the many people.A vision is a description of what will be different if the organization succeeds in its work. It helps supporters, stakeholders and others understand the type of changes the organization intends to bring about. It can also be a description of how the organization will go about affecting change. For example, the organization might envision a nation-The Bottom Line. Definition of mission and vision statements: A mission statement focuses on today and what an organization does to achieve it. A vision statement focuses on tomorrow and what an organization wants to ultimately become. Both are vital in directing goals. Team charters are essential because they are used to pinpoint shared goals, get buy-in from individual members, and keep the team cohesive.Oct 14, 2013 · 1) Vision shows us where we are headed. As a leader you have to look forward and see where you and the company are headed. This is important in order to avert catastrophe before it happens, or to plan for increases in staffing, production, etc. Vision helps a leader prepare for the future. Vision keeps a leader on course during rocky times or ... 2. A vision must drive the organization to a common goal. A clear strategic vision is capable of driving the organization to a common goal. If an organization has people work for different purposes will never become success. A clear vision shows the direction which everyone in the organization to move.
